When to upgrade your accounting system before it becomes a source of significant friction
When to Upgrade Your Accounting System
For an early-stage startup, an initial finance stack of QuickBooks or Xero, spreadsheets, and a payment processor like Stripe is often a mark of capital efficiency. It is the right choice when your primary goal is shipping a product and finding market fit. But as your company grows, this lean setup can become a source of significant friction. Recognizing the signs you need a new accounting system is not about chasing expensive software; it is about protecting your momentum and credibility before the hidden costs of an outgrown system outweigh the explicit cost of an upgrade.
The manual workarounds that were once manageable start to consume valuable hours, introduce errors, and obscure the data you need to make critical decisions. The question quickly shifts from whether you need a new system to when you should invest in upgrading it. For more context on this process, see our hub on implementing scalable systems.
Three Telltale Signs You Need a New Accounting System
As a startup scales, the strain on its initial accounting setup typically manifests in three distinct ways. These finance system growth triggers are operational drag, strategic blind spots, and a growing credibility gap. Identifying them early is key to choosing scalable finance tools before the problems become critical.
The Operational Drag: When Your Process Cannot Keep Up with Volume
The most immediate sign of a strained system is the sheer amount of manual effort required to keep the books in order. What starts as a few hours a month can balloon into days of tedious data entry and reconciliation. The reality for most pre-seed to Series B startups is pragmatic: the finance function, whether a founder or the first finance hire, is spending more time processing the past than enabling the future. This operational bottleneck often becomes apparent as business complexity and transaction volumes grow.
In practice, we see friction in accounting processes increase significantly past 250-500 monthly transactions. This threshold is not just about payments; it includes every bill, invoice, and payroll entry that must be recorded and reconciled. At this volume, manual processes become unsustainable and prone to error.
The month-end close becomes the ultimate stress test. While best-in-class startups close their books in under five business days, a struggling system makes this impossible. If your month-end close consistently takes more than seven to ten business days, it is a clear indicator of a system bottleneck. This delay is not just an inconvenience; it means your management team is making decisions based on outdated information for a significant portion of the following month.
The Strategic Blind Spot: When You Are Flying Without Instruments
An outgrown accounting system does more than slow you down; it hides the answers to your most important business questions. When data lives in disconnected spreadsheets and systems, you can track your bank balance but you cannot reliably forecast your cash runway. Given that “ran out of cash” remains a top reason for startup failure, according to a 2022 survey by CB Insights, this is a dangerous position.
Simple questions like “Which product line is most profitable?” or “What is our customer acquisition cost by channel?” become multi-day research projects instead of simple reports. A modern, scalable finance tool allows for dimensional tagging, enabling you to categorize every transaction by department, project, location, or any other custom metric. This transforms your financial data from a simple historical record into a powerful strategic tool.
Consider an e-commerce startup trying to understand its true profitability. This example highlights the complexity of inventory and landed costs. With a basic setup using Shopify for revenue and QuickBooks for expenses, the complete picture is missing. To calculate the true landed cost for a specific SKU, the team must consolidate factory costs, freight charges, customs duties, and warehouse receiving fees. In a disconnected system, this is a manual, error-prone spreadsheet task. With an integrated system, these costs can be tagged to the specific SKU, providing an accurate, real-time view of gross margin and empowering smarter decisions on pricing and inventory. For more on this, see our guide on e-commerce ERP requirements.
The Credibility Gap: When Your Financials Do Not Inspire Confidence
As your startup prepares for fundraising, debt financing, or its first audit, the integrity of your financial data comes under intense scrutiny. A system reliant on manual adjustments and spreadsheets does not inspire confidence. Investors, lenders, and auditors require a clear, unalterable audit trail. They need to see a system of record that is reliable and built on sound accounting principles, not a patchwork of files that can be easily manipulated or contains versioning errors.
This is especially true for revenue recognition. For US companies, particularly in SaaS, you must adhere to revenue recognition rules like ASC 606, which requires recognizing revenue as it is earned, not when it is billed. The parallel standard for UK and other international companies is IFRS 15. This distinction between cash-basis and accrual-basis accounting is fundamental for presenting an accurate picture of company performance.
A scenario we repeatedly see is a SaaS company signing a multi-year deal and collecting cash upfront. On a cash basis, this looks like a huge revenue spike. But under US GAAP or IFRS, that revenue must be recognized in equal increments over the life of the contract. Manually tracking this in a spreadsheet for dozens or hundreds of contracts is a recipe for compliance issues and will be a major red flag during due diligence.
The Threshold Test: Deciding When to Upgrade Your Bookkeeping System
Recognizing some of these pressures does not automatically mean you need to be switching accounting platforms today. The key is to understand when your current system transitions from “lean and efficient” to “a source of unmanaged risk.” To make an informed decision, you need to quantify the cost of inaction.
Compare the hidden costs of your current setup to the tangible subscription and implementation cost of a more robust system. Consider these factors:
- How many hours per week does your team spend on manual data entry and reconciliation?
- What is the direct salary cost of those hours?
- What is the opportunity cost of your finance leader focusing on bookkeeping instead of strategic planning?
- What is the financial risk of a critical decision made on inaccurate or delayed data?
The goal is not to buy the most powerful tool, but the one that solves your immediate and near-term scaling challenges. If you are uncertain where to start, examine your integration priorities first. Follow our integration priority guide to connect banking, payroll, expenses, and CRM in the proper sequence.
Practical Takeaways for Upgrading Your Finance Stack
Upgrading your bookkeeping system is a proactive step to de-risk your growth. If you are debating whether it is time for a change, focus on these three actions to make a clear-headed decision.
- Monitor your core metrics. If your monthly transaction count is nearing 500 or your month-end close is consistently creeping past a week, you are hitting the technical limits of a starter stack. These are hard numbers that signal your process is breaking down.
- Calculate the real cost of your current process. Sum the hours spent on manual data work and multiply by the relevant salaries. This is a direct operational expense and a drain on strategic focus. Compare this figure to the cost of new software to see the true financial trade-off.
- Align your system with your ambition. The tools that got you to your first milestones are often not the ones that will get you to the next. The right time to act is just before the operational cracks become critical failures, ensuring your finance function can support, rather than slow, your company's growth.
A system that automates reconciliations, provides dimensional reporting, and handles proper revenue recognition is no longer a luxury when you are preparing for your next stage of growth. For practical roll-out advice, see the Implementing Scalable Systems hub.
Frequently Asked Questions
Q: What are the first signs you need a new accounting system?
A: The earliest signs include spending excessive hours on manual data entry, month-end closes that regularly exceed seven business days, and an inability to get quick answers to financial questions. If your monthly transaction volume is approaching 500, you are likely outgrowing your current software.
Q: How do you choose scalable finance tools for a startup?
A: Focus on your most pressing needs first. A scalable tool should integrate with your other systems (payroll, banking, CRM), offer dimensional reporting to track key metrics, and automate core processes like revenue recognition and bank reconciliations. Choose a system that can handle your projected growth for the next 18-24 months.
Q: What is the main difference between cash and accrual accounting for a SaaS startup?
A: Cash accounting recognizes revenue when money is received. Accrual accounting, required by standards like ASC 606 and IFRS 15, recognizes revenue when it is earned over the contract term. For a SaaS company with annual contracts paid upfront, accrual accounting gives a true, non-spiky picture of performance for investors.
Curious How We Support Startups Like Yours?


